AN ACT 1 Amending Title 18 (Crimes and Offenses) of the Pennsylvania 2 Consolidated Statutes, providing for the offense of illegal 3 dumping of methamphetamine waste; and imposing a penalty. 4 The General Assembly of the Commonwealth of Pennsylvania 5 hereby enacts as follows: 6 Section 1. Title 18 of the Pennsylvania Consolidated 7 Statutes is amended by adding a section to read: 8 § 3313. Illegal dumping of methamphetamine waste. 9 (a) Offense defined.--A person commits a felony of the third 10 degree if he knowingly deposits on any property a precursor 11 substance, chemical waste or debris, used in or resulting from 12 the manufacture of methamphetamine or the preparation of a 13 precursor substance for the manufacture of methamphetamine. 14 (b) Exceptions.--Subsection (a) does not apply to the 15 disposal of waste products:
1 (1) by a licensed pharmaceutical company in the normal 2 course of business; or 3 (2) pursuant to Federal or State laws regulating the 4 cleanup or disposal of waste products from unlawful 5 manufacturing of methamphetamine. 6 Section 2. This act shall take effect in 60 days. L18L18BIL/20070H0675B0762 - 2 -
